The Sindh Public Service Commission (SPSC) has created formidable challenges for candidates during its latest round of examinations by holding the tests only in Hyderabad. In previous years, candidates had the option of taking the tests in Sukkur, Larkana, and Karachi.
This shift has created numerous difficulties, including higher transport costs and greater travel stress. The SPSC must ensure that students are provided with more accessible and convenient arrangements for upcoming tests.
